Japannext promises a maximum brightness of 350 CD/m². Meanwhile, In our lab, we are almost there! Meanwhile, Our probe measured 341 cd/m² in SDR. Moreover, a score certainly limited, but sufficient to properly enjoy your games in a normally lit room. The contrast measured at 1197: 1 is not extraordinary either, but again, Japannext did not make a false promise. IPS tiles offer good viewing angles, but contrast is their weakness compared to VA and OLED.

We have measured an average delta e of 4.56, much above the fateful threshold of 3 beyond which the drift of colors becomes visible. We can clearly see it on our graph bringing together the reference colors tested by our probe. Another concern, the color temperature … with an average of 5865 k. they prove to be far too hot compared to the standard (6,500 k), probably to make them more explosive during the game sessions. The gamma is correct with an average at 2.1, but below what we expect from a properly calibrated screen.

Japannext does not highlight the support of the HDR of this product. We can understand the manufacturer since our measures show that he has no interest. First of all because it does not allow you to boost the brightness of the screen. then because the colorimetric drift reaches peaks when it japannext jn-ips245g320f-hsp japannext test: full detects an HDR source.

We actually measured an average delta e of 6.25 with a large drift of all the colors measured. The EOTF and Luminance curves also show that the slab is struggling because of its too low light. Only small consolation, the screen reaches 94.16 % coverage of the DCI-P3 spectrum.
